Decoding the Price of Pringles Sour Cream & Onion

The cost of a can of Pringles Sour Cream & Onion isn’t fixed. It fluctuates based on various economic forces, retailer markups, and even the size of the can you choose. Understanding these elements will help you make smart purchasing decisions.

The Base Cost: Ingredients and Manufacturing

The foundation of the price lies in the raw materials and manufacturing processes. The cost of potatoes, vegetable oil, sour cream flavoring, onion powder, and packaging all contribute to the base price. Any increase in the cost of these commodities will inevitably affect the final price you pay.

Moreover, the sophisticated manufacturing process Pringles employs, which creates their uniform shape and stackable design, requires significant investment in machinery and technology. These costs are factored into the price of each can.

Retailer Influence: Markups and Promotions

Retailers play a crucial role in determining the final price you see. They add their own markup to cover their operational costs, including rent, utilities, and employee wages. This markup can vary significantly depending on the retailer.

Convenience stores, for example, often have higher prices due to their convenience and smaller sales volumes. Supermarkets and large retailers, on the other hand, tend to offer more competitive pricing due to their higher sales volumes and ability to negotiate better deals with manufacturers.

Promotions and discounts are another significant factor. Retailers frequently offer temporary price reductions or multi-buy deals to attract customers. Keep an eye out for these promotions to snag your Pringles at a lower price.

Can Size Matters: Regular vs. Grab & Go

Pringles are available in various can sizes, each with its own price point. The standard-sized can offers the best value for those who frequently enjoy Pringles. Smaller “Grab & Go” or “Snack Stacks” sizes are convenient for individual servings but often cost more per ounce.

Consider your consumption habits when choosing a size. If you tend to eat an entire can in one sitting, the standard size is likely the most economical option. However, if you only want a small portion, the Grab & Go size might be a better choice to avoid waste.

Factors Affecting Pringles Price Fluctuations

The price of Pringles, like many consumer goods, isn’t static. It can fluctuate due to a variety of interconnected factors, both internal to the company and external market forces. Understanding these influences can help consumers anticipate price changes and make informed purchasing decisions.

Ingredient Costs: The Potato Price Rollercoaster

Potatoes are the main ingredient in Pringles. Therefore, fluctuations in potato prices directly impact the manufacturing cost. Bad weather, disease outbreaks, or increased demand can all drive up potato prices, eventually leading to higher shelf prices for Pringles. Similarly, the cost of vegetable oil and other flavorings also plays a role. Keep an eye on agricultural news to get a sense of potential price shifts.

Supply Chain Dynamics: From Factory to Shelf

The journey of Pringles from the factory to your local store involves a complex supply chain. Transportation costs, warehousing fees, and distribution network efficiency all contribute to the final price. Fuel price increases, for instance, can significantly impact transportation costs, which are then passed on to the consumer.

Marketing and Advertising: Building Brand Value

Pringles invests heavily in marketing and advertising to maintain brand recognition and drive sales. These costs are factored into the overall price of the product. Successful marketing campaigns can increase demand, potentially leading to higher prices, especially if supply struggles to keep up.

Currency Exchange Rates: A Global Perspective

For Pringles manufactured or containing ingredients sourced from other countries, currency exchange rates can play a significant role. A weaker domestic currency against the currency of the country where ingredients are sourced can make those ingredients more expensive, leading to price increases.

Government Regulations and Taxes: Adding to the Cost

Government regulations, such as food safety standards and labeling requirements, can increase production costs. Taxes on snack foods can also contribute to higher prices. These regulations vary from country to country and even from state to state, resulting in price differences across different regions.

Competition in the Snack Market: The Price Wars

The snack food market is highly competitive. Pringles competes with numerous other brands offering similar products. Intense competition can sometimes lead to price wars, where companies lower prices to gain market share. Conversely, if a major competitor goes out of business or significantly reduces production, Pringles might have an opportunity to increase prices.

Does the size of the Pringles can impact the per-unit price of Sour Cream & Onion?

Generally, larger Pringles cans offer a lower per-unit price of Sour Cream & Onion compared to smaller cans. This is due to economies of scale in production and packaging. The cost of producing one large can is not proportionately higher than producing several smaller cans, leading to savings that can be passed on to consumers.

However, this isn’t always a straightforward rule. Sometimes, special promotions or discounts on smaller cans can temporarily make them a better value. It’s always prudent to calculate the price per ounce or gram to accurately compare different sizes and determine the most cost-effective option, taking into account any ongoing promotions or discounts at the time of purchase.

How does location impact the price of Pringles Sour Cream & Onion?

Location significantly influences the price of Pringles Sour Cream & Onion due to variations in factors such as transportation costs, local taxes, and competitive landscapes. Areas with higher transportation costs from manufacturing plants to retail outlets often result in higher shelf prices. Similarly, regions with higher sales taxes will have a greater overall cost for consumers.

Furthermore, the level of competition among grocery stores and retailers in a particular area affects pricing strategies. In areas with intense competition, retailers may offer lower prices to attract customers, while in regions with fewer options, prices may be relatively higher. The cost of living in different areas also plays a role, with stores in more affluent or expensive regions often charging higher prices for groceries, including Pringles.
